Skip to content

Commit

Permalink
add OpenTelemetry-cpp sdk Benchmark (googlecpp) benchmark result for 4…
Browse files Browse the repository at this point in the history
  • Loading branch information
github-action-benchmark committed Aug 9, 2024
1 parent 328472e commit 2df71b3
Showing 1 changed file with 199 additions and 1 deletion.
200 changes: 199 additions & 1 deletion benchmarks/data.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
window.BENCHMARK_DATA = {
"lastUpdate": 1723204291257,
"lastUpdate": 1723204293137,
"repoUrl": "https://github.com/open-telemetry/opentelemetry-cpp",
"entries": {
"OpenTelemetry-cpp api Benchmark": [
Expand Down Expand Up @@ -169576,6 +169576,204 @@ window.BENCHMARK_DATA = {
"extra": "iterations: 533442\ncpu: 259.9115761413611 ns\nthreads: 1"
}
]
},
{
"commit": {
"author": {
"email": "[email protected]",
"name": "Troels Hoffmeyer",
"username": "Troels51"
},
"committer": {
"email": "[email protected]",
"name": "GitHub",
"username": "web-flow"
},
"distinct": true,
"id": "41538b0525963031747d61c7775e1246231c7049",
"message": "[BUILD] Version opentelemetry_proto/proto_grpc shared libraries (#2992)",
"timestamp": "2024-08-09T13:38:17+02:00",
"tree_id": "b4c855ed1b4134d0777880095eb065fc737fb5ef",
"url": "https://github.com/open-telemetry/opentelemetry-cpp/commit/41538b0525963031747d61c7775e1246231c7049"
},
"date": 1723204281970,
"tool": "googlecpp",
"benches": [
{
"name": "BM_BaselineBuffer/1",
"value": 3421839.2372131348,
"unit": "ns/iter",
"extra": "iterations: 1000\ncpu: 44068.265 ns\nthreads: 1"
},
{
"name": "BM_BaselineBuffer/2",
"value": 9111369.3347935,
"unit": "ns/iter",
"extra": "iterations: 931\ncpu: 194675.84747583247 ns\nthreads: 1"
},
{
"name": "BM_BaselineBuffer/4",
"value": 13431880.474090576,
"unit": "ns/iter",
"extra": "iterations: 100\ncpu: 400963.32999999984 ns\nthreads: 1"
},
{
"name": "BM_LockFreeBuffer/1",
"value": 2280390.0241851807,
"unit": "ns/iter",
"extra": "iterations: 1000\ncpu: 49804.61599999997 ns\nthreads: 1"
},
{
"name": "BM_LockFreeBuffer/2",
"value": 7657551.7654418945,
"unit": "ns/iter",
"extra": "iterations: 100\ncpu: 208849.68999999974 ns\nthreads: 1"
},
{
"name": "BM_LockFreeBuffer/4",
"value": 11140563.488006592,
"unit": "ns/iter",
"extra": "iterations: 100\ncpu: 397715.10999999987 ns\nthreads: 1"
},
{
"name": "BM_Base64Escape",
"value": 132.85291576474995,
"unit": "ns/iter",
"extra": "iterations: 1093306\ncpu: 125.73483178542881 ns\nthreads: 1"
},
{
"name": "BM_Base64Unescape",
"value": 132.23936311322353,
"unit": "ns/iter",
"extra": "iterations: 1199332\ncpu: 114.8671043547575 ns\nthreads: 1"
},
{
"name": "BM_AttributeMapHash",
"value": 183.00498032814897,
"unit": "ns/iter",
"extra": "iterations: 843373\ncpu: 168.81921047982328 ns\nthreads: 1"
},
{
"name": "BM_RandomIdGeneration",
"value": 4.0415430363850104,
"unit": "ns/iter",
"extra": "iterations: 34771164\ncpu: 4.035479542761354 ns\nthreads: 1"
},
{
"name": "BM_RandomIdStdGeneration",
"value": 8.159845446878553,
"unit": "ns/iter",
"extra": "iterations: 17392059\ncpu: 8.050932957391648 ns\nthreads: 1"
},
{
"name": "BM_AttributseProcessorFilter",
"value": 291.5655970829633,
"unit": "ns/iter",
"extra": "iterations: 497854\ncpu: 283.47392207353965 ns\nthreads: 1"
},
{
"name": "BM_HistogramAggregation",
"value": 8150511.317782932,
"unit": "ns/iter",
"extra": "iterations: 18\ncpu: 7986654 ns\nthreads: 1"
},
{
"name": "BM_NewIndexer",
"value": 14.131986637771123,
"unit": "ns/iter",
"extra": "iterations: 9571000\ncpu: 14.105476334760937 ns\nthreads: 1"
},
{
"name": "BM_ComputeIndex/-1",
"value": 10.09486116987229,
"unit": "ns/iter",
"extra": "iterations: 15165000\ncpu: 9.259224266402885 ns\nthreads: 1"
},
{
"name": "BM_ComputeIndex/0",
"value": 9.081819535422335,
"unit": "ns/iter",
"extra": "iterations: 15319000\ncpu: 9.067571838892862 ns\nthreads: 1"
},
{
"name": "BM_ComputeIndex/1",
"value": 16.78065399625408,
"unit": "ns/iter",
"extra": "iterations: 8375000\ncpu: 16.76751056716503 ns\nthreads: 1"
},
{
"name": "BM_ComputeIndex/20",
"value": 16.780172841573734,
"unit": "ns/iter",
"extra": "iterations: 8359000\ncpu: 16.78616473262533 ns\nthreads: 1"
},
{
"name": "BM_AttributseHashMap",
"value": 28494868.95969936,
"unit": "ns/iter",
"extra": "iterations: 7\ncpu: 20523688.42857143 ns\nthreads: 1"
},
{
"name": "BM_MeasurementsTest",
"value": 3554442.6441192627,
"unit": "ns/iter",
"extra": "iterations: 1000\ncpu: 31000.37 ns\nthreads: 1"
},
{
"name": "BM_SumAggregation",
"value": 8086148.430319393,
"unit": "ns/iter",
"extra": "iterations: 17\ncpu: 8023918.294117647 ns\nthreads: 1"
},
{
"name": "BM_AlwaysOffSamplerConstruction",
"value": 1.5018648529197405,
"unit": "ns/iter",
"extra": "iterations: 95679699\ncpu: 1.497243798812536 ns\nthreads: 1"
},
{
"name": "BM_AlwaysOnSamplerConstruction",
"value": 0.8076869893898667,
"unit": "ns/iter",
"extra": "iterations: 177024145\ncpu: 0.7944853624345991 ns\nthreads: 1"
},
{
"name": "BM_AlwaysOffSamplerShouldSample",
"value": 20.80128529700611,
"unit": "ns/iter",
"extra": "iterations: 7640786\ncpu: 18.36660979642671 ns\nthreads: 1"
},
{
"name": "BM_AlwaysOnSamplerShouldSample",
"value": 18.254582001675303,
"unit": "ns/iter",
"extra": "iterations: 7698099\ncpu: 18.185916678909944 ns\nthreads: 1"
},
{
"name": "BM_ParentBasedSamplerShouldSample",
"value": 23.03476753289758,
"unit": "ns/iter",
"extra": "iterations: 6191690\ncpu: 22.96806477714485 ns\nthreads: 1"
},
{
"name": "BM_TraceIdRatioBasedSamplerShouldSample",
"value": 13.297958607844675,
"unit": "ns/iter",
"extra": "iterations: 10540203\ncpu: 13.27985590030855 ns\nthreads: 1"
},
{
"name": "BM_SpanCreation",
"value": 1113.8179301505938,
"unit": "ns/iter",
"extra": "iterations: 131029\ncpu: 1109.5293103053532 ns\nthreads: 1"
},
{
"name": "BM_NoopSpanCreation",
"value": 260.9142280917353,
"unit": "ns/iter",
"extra": "iterations: 536270\ncpu: 259.57195815540706 ns\nthreads: 1"
}
]
}
],
"OpenTelemetry-cpp exporters Benchmark": [
Expand Down

0 comments on commit 2df71b3

Please sign in to comment.